Ishida's Ultimate Power! is the forty-fourth episode of the Bleach anime.

Uryū removes his Sanrei Glove to defeat Mayuri.

After finding out about the fate of his grandfather and Sensei, Sōken Ishida, Uryū Ishida is seen standing and unleashing an extreme amount of Reiatsu. His enemy, Mayuri Kurotsuchi, identifies the technique Uryū uses as Ransōtengai, which enables him to overcome Mayuri's poison in order to regain movement. Uryū explains that being called a genius doesn't begin to describe his skill and his need to avenge his grandfather.

Flashbacks show Uryū in his childhood, being scolded by his father, Ryūken Ishida, for going to see his grandfather. Uryū's desire to be strong and become a Quincy is revealed to stem from his desire to save the dead from Hollows. In the present, Uryū reforms his bow and releases a cyclone of Reiatsu, as Mayuri describes how Uryū may be a useful research subject after all. In another flashback, Sōken is seen entrusting Uryū with a box. As Mayuri resumes his assault on Uryū, another flashback reflects an older Uryū training alone with the box, revealing that it contains the Sanrei Glove that Uryū is presently using. He trained non-stop seven days and nights with Sanrei Glove, in order to reach what his grandfather called "the pentacle of the Quincy's powers." Sōken explains that although putting it on means gaining great power, he can never take it off. Doing so would temporarily give Uryū enormous power, but then he will lose all his Quincy powers afterward.

Back in the present, Uryū notes that he is at the limit of the Ransōtengai and that he won't be able to keep things up much longer. Since, the battle against Mayuri Kurotsuchi doesn't seem to be leaning towards Uryū's victory, he decides to step things up. After apologizing to his deceased Sensei for disobeying him, Uryū removes his Sanrei Glove. The glove disintegrates from Uryū's arm and he explodes in a tower of reiatsu, thus entering the Quincy: Letzt Stil. A bewildered Mayuri contemplates where his immense power suddenly came from, and then sees Uryū absorbing the Reishi of the buildings around him. He realizes that Uryū has gained complete dominance over Reishi, and gone beyond the limits of normal Human bodies.

Uryū reforms his bow and sends an arrow blasting towards Mayuri. Mayuri dodges, believing that he is still fast enough to dodge, but sees Uryū already above him. An arrow is seen connecting with Mayuri, slamming him to the ground and ripping off his left arm. Mayuri counters by releasing his Bankai, Konjiki Ashisogi Jizō, and explains to Uryū that Zanpakutō have two stages of release: Shikai and Bankai. Mayuri attacks with Konjiki Ashisogi Jizō, and Uryū prepares for the assault by creating a powerful spirit arrow. He releases it and the arrow is seen ripping apart the nearby buildings and speeding past the conflict area. Nemu calls for Mayuri, who is seen with a new hole in his torso from Uryū's arrow, and Konjiki Ashisogi Jizō, who has been completely split in half. Mayuri curses Uryū and reveals his last trick: he stabs himself with his Zanpakutō, turning himself into a liquid state. Mayuri comments on the battle, and escapes to recover his body. Meanwhile, Nemu helps Uryū by giving him an antidote for not killing Mayuri.

He then takes his leave, realizing his powers are gone. As Uryū makes his way to the Senzaikyū, he encounters Captain Kaname Tōsen. Not wasting his time, Tōsen apologizes, saying that he must kill Uryū for the sake of peace, and he releases his Zanpakutō, Suzumushi, against Uryū.
